Renowned for its wild parties, Nasimi Beach will be even wilder this Friday when infamous club night Zoo Project escapes from its Ibiza cage and migrates to Dubai’s shores for the first time.

Zoo Project resident DJ Lee Pennington, 32, plans on causing a stampede and invites the herd to roam the dance floor (preferably dressed as a zoo animal) at Dubai’s Nasimi Beach.

Q. What is The Zoo Project?

A. It’s Ibiza’s largest weekly outdoor event, held in an abandoned zoo where the music is strictly underground house and techno. If I have to describe it in one word it would be “insane”.

Q. It’s obviously a unique venue. How does it translate when you play away from the confines of the animal cages?

A. Wherever I play under the ‘zoo’ banner in the world now people get “zooed up” with face paint and costumes dressed as animals to keep the vibe alive so myself and the other resident DJs can crack on playing the music expected of us.

Q. Sum up the music we can expect to hear?

A. Lee Pennington’s take on underground house and techno music that involves plenty of drums, percussion and twisted-up weird sounds.
